Solution Overview

Problem

Heat pump water heaters using R407C refrigerant face issues with temperature glide, leading to imbalanced phase change processes and reduced heat exchange efficiency, affecting operational performance and safety.

Innovation Solution

A heat pump water heater with a heat utilization balance processor, featuring a circulation loop with a Twist spiral heat exchange pipe and steam-liquid separator, which facilitates low-frequency turbulence heat exchange, ensuring balanced heat transfer during condensation and evaporation processes, and preventing liquid impact faults.

AI summary

A heat pump water heater with a heat utilization balance processor and a heat utilization balance processor thereof relate to a fluid heater using a heat pump and an accessory thereof, the heat pump water heater comprises the heat utilization balance processor; which comprises a housing, a heat exchange pipe, a main heat exchange cavity, a sub heat exchange cavity and a steam-liquid separator. The heat utilization balance exchange is carried out for a working substance through the sub heat exchange cavity of the heat utilization balance processor during a condensing process and an evaporation process, so as to carry out the heat comprehensive utilization, thus increasing condensing effect, decreasing high pressure and exhaust temperature, decreasing the power consumption of a compressor, and increasing the energy efficient of a unit.
